unanswered questions
when we do meet too nervous to embrace we greet one another with guarded eyes and cleverly disguised emotion we might have been lovers once in reality we are old friends with nothing in common but the unacknowledged longing that binds us close at what cost, missed opportunity? I can dream, I can fantasise yet always, there is the uncertainty if we had been lovers once had lain naked in each others arms what then? would we be lovers still? would we still be friends?
